Isolator Glove Integrity Tester

A portable pressure-decay test head that seals inside an isolator glove port, inflates the glove and measures pressure loss without removing the sleeve assembly.

Product Introduction

The glove integrity tester attaches to the isolator or RABS glove ring from inside the chamber. An inflatable circumferential seal fixes the lightweight test head in the port, then the instrument fills the glove and sleeve to the selected test pressure and records the decay over time. Battery power and wireless communication reduce hoses and cables across the barrier. Adapter sizes, test pressure and acceptance settings are matched to the actual glove material and port geometry.

Key Features

An inflatable seal centers the test head without mechanical tools.

Pressure-decay measurement checks the glove and sleeve while installed in the port.

Battery power removes an external pneumatic hose from the chamber.

Wireless control can manage one or several test heads from a tablet or workstation.

Interchangeable adapters support different glove-ring diameters.

Customer Product Concerns

Gloves are flexible barrier components that must be checked in their installed condition without creating a new leak around the test connection.

A rigid test plug damages or misaligns the glove ring.A lightweight head with an inflatable seal adapts to the port circumference.
External hoses obstruct adjacent glove positions.Battery power and wireless control keep the installed test head self-contained.
Different glove materials behave differently under pressure.Test pressure, stabilization and measurement time are configured for each glove type.
One adapter does not fit all barrier systems.Interchangeable port adapters cover the selected glove-ring dimensions.
